Job Description

This position is posted by Jobgether on behalf of a partner company. We are currently looking for a Front End Engineer in United States .

In this role, you will contribute to the design, development, and optimization of cloud-based web applications. You will work closely with product, design, and backend teams to create responsive, high-quality user interfaces that deliver a seamless experience. This position offers opportunities to solve complex problems, participate in architectural discussions, and enhance front-end development processes. You will play a key role in shaping UI components, improving performance, and applying best practices for accessibility and maintainability. The role is remote-first, allowing flexibility while engaging with a collaborative and innovative team. You will also have the opportunity to grow technically and take ownership of impactful features.

Accountabilities:

  • Develop and maintain new cloud application features primarily using React and related front-end technologies.
  • Optimize and enhance existing UI components to improve user experience and performance.
  • Collaborate with backend teams on API integration and front-end architecture.
  • Participate in troubleshooting, production support, and resolving front-end issues.
  • Conduct peer code reviews to ensure maintainable, high-quality code.
  • Contribute to evolving front-end development practices, tools, and processes.
  • Work closely with design and product teams to deliver cohesive solutions that meet user needs.
  • Continuously improve coding standards, accessibility, and overall front-end performance.

Requirements

  • 3+ years of experience building responsive, production-grade React web applications.
  • Strong proficiency in JavaScript, HTML, and CSS, with knowledge of modern front-end frameworks and tooling.
  • Experience implementing designs that meet cross-browser compatibility and mobile standards.
  • Familiarity with front-end performance optimization techniques and best practices.
  • Understanding of API integration and data handling in front-end applications.
  • Experience collaborating in agile environments using tools like Jira and GitHub.
  • Strong problem-solving skills, autonomy, and the ability to manage multiple priorities effectively.
  • Excellent communication, teamwork, and professional conduct.
  • Nice to have: experience with backend or serverless technologies (AWS Lambda, API Gateway), Python, or UX design principles.
